vox ~master (2022-05-02T18:23:10Z)
Dub
Repo
Encoder.putInstrBinaryRegMem
vox
be
amd64asm
Encoder
Undocumented in source. Be warned that the author may not have intended to support it.
struct
Encoder
void
putInstrBinaryRegMem
(
ubyte
flags
bool
isReg
= true
O
)
(
O
opcode
,
Register
reg_or_opcode
,
MemAddress
src_mem
)
if
(
isAnyOpcode
!
O
)
Meta
Source
See Implementation
vox
be
amd64asm
Encoder
functions
code
pcOffset
prefix
putInstrBinaryMemImm
putInstrBinaryRegImm1
putInstrBinaryRegImm2
putInstrBinaryRegMem
putInstrBinaryRegMemImm
putInstrBinaryRegReg
putInstrBinaryRegRegImm
putInstrNullary
putInstrNullaryImm
putInstrUnaryImm
putInstrUnaryMem
putInstrUnaryReg1
putInstrUnaryReg2
putRexByteChecked
putRexByte_B
putRexByte_RB
putRexByte_RXB
putRexByte_XB
putRexByte_regB
setBuffer
sink_put